Hill Clearing in Salt Lake City, UT
Hill clearing services involve removing trees, brush, and overgrown vegetation from residential properties to improve safety, accessibility, and aesthetics. These services are often requested for projects such as preparing land for new construction, creating open spaces for recreational use, or maintaining existing landscapes.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of clearing work, including whether it involves selective tree removal or complete land clearing, as well as how the process may impact the surrounding environment and existing structures.
Before requesting hill clearing services, homeowners should consider factors such as the size of the area to be cleared, the types of vegetation involved, and any local regulations or permits required for land modification. It is also helpful to clarify the desired end result-whether for aesthetic enhancement, land development, or safety reasons-and to discuss any concerns about debris removal or preservation of certain trees or plants. Proper planning ensures the project aligns with property goals and local guidelines.

Common Hill Clearing Jobs
Brush removal - clearing overgrown vegetation to improve yard appearance and access.
Tree clearing - removing unwanted or hazardous trees to ensure safety and space.
Lot clearing - preparing land for construction, landscaping, or development projects.
Stump grinding - removing remaining tree stumps to create a smooth, safe surface.
Fence line clearing - maintaining property boundaries and preventing overgrowth interference.
Firebreak clearing - creating defensible space to reduce wildfire risk around properties.
Hill Clearing Questions
What is hill clearing service? Hill clearing involves removing trees, brush, and debris from sloped areas to create level land for development, landscaping, or safety purposes.
When is hill clearing needed? It is typically requested for construction projects, fire prevention, or to improve access and safety on properties with steep terrain.
What equipment is used for hill clearing? Heavy machinery such as excavators, bulldozers, and skid steers are commonly used to efficiently clear and grade hillside areas.
Are there any property considerations before hill clearing? Property owners should consider soil stability, drainage, and local regulations before beginning hill clearing projects.
